Subaru is set to make an impression at the Tokyo auto show with the release of the 2017 Subaru Outback and coming up next, Subaru Impreza. What caught everyone’s attention at the show is the Viziv Future Concept. “Viziv”, or “Vision for Innovation” and “Future Concept” is pretty easy to understand. The Viziv is a two-door, but the design is said to preview the next-generation Subaru Outback.

There’s no detailed explanation by Subaru on the Viziv Future Concept’s powertrain, only that it is powered by a downsized boxer turbo with a hybrid, most probably the 1.6-liter combo with some hybrid system from the gas-electric XV Crosstrek.

Besides that, a single electric motor on the rear axle goes for a prop shaft and proposes a new interpretation of the Subaru’s signature all-wheel-drive platform. This saves weight while minimizing emissions and maximizing fuel economy.

Subaru Impreza, on the other hand, will be Subaru’s second world premiere at Tokyo. The 5-door concept car’s two sketches have been released by Subaru. The Subaru Impreza hatchback has a new design, which are the C-shape headlamps, interconnected front and rear fender flares, and an oblique greenhouse. No further details are revealed, but we hope that the concept will be revealed soon.
